Output 8ec90cc2c325f7665ce4a32099813d1ab03b815ae5d89e734a37ebfe09823bb9:20

value
63451
script pubkey
OP_0 OP_PUSHBYTES_20 5e3aa17ea1334bd0a0c7ee6b0f245f7d2da90371
address
bc1qtca2zl4pxd9apgx8ae4s7fzl05k6jqm3zdec8c
transaction
8ec90cc2c325f7665ce4a32099813d1ab03b815ae5d89e734a37ebfe09823bb9